Nuestra descripción del puesto de incluye responsabilidades, deberes, habilidades, educación, calificaciones y experiencia.
Acerca del rol de
Los desarrolladores de iOS son responsables del diseño y desarrollo de aplicaciones para dispositivos móviles con sistema operativo iOS de Apple. Colaboran con equipos para definir las características de la aplicación, solucionar problemas técnicos y garantizar una experiencia fluida para el usuario final. Deben ser hábiles en la codificación y tener un ojo agudo para el detalle.
Propósito del Rol
El propósito del rol de desarrollador de iOS es crear, mejorar y mantener aplicaciones de alta calidad para la plataforma iOS de Apple. Esto incluye diseñar la arquitectura de la aplicación, codificar, probar y depurar para garantizar una funcionalidad fluida y una experiencia de usuario superior. El desarrollador trabaja en un entorno colaborativo, a menudo asociándose con otros desarrolladores, diseñadores y gerentes de productos para dar vida a aplicaciones innovadoras y fáciles de usar. El objetivo final es entregar aplicaciones robustas y escalables que satisfagan las necesidades del usuario y contribuyan a los objetivos comerciales de la organización.
Resumen de
Un desarrollador de iOS es responsable del desarrollo y mantenimiento de aplicaciones dirigidas a una variedad de dispositivos iOS, incluidos teléfonos móviles y tabletas. Trabaja estrechamente con otros desarrolladores y diseñadores para garantizar que el producto final cumpla con los más altos estándares de calidad y ofrezca una excelente experiencia de usuario. Este rol requiere una comprensión profunda del ecosistema de iOS, junto con la capacidad de adaptarse y evolucionar con nuevas tecnologías y metodologías.
Deberes de
- Desarrollar, probar y mantener aplicaciones iOS
- Colaborar con equipos multifuncionales para definir, diseñar y lanzar nuevas características
- Garantizar el rendimiento, calidad y receptividad de las aplicaciones
- Identificar y corregir cuellos de botella y corregir errores
- Descubrir, evaluar e implementar continuamente nuevas tecnologías para maximizar la eficiencia de desarrollo
Habilidades de
- Dominio de Swift y Objective-C
- Sólido conocimiento del SDK de iOS y Xcode
- Experiencia con APIs RESTful y servicios web
- Conocimientos de principios y pautas de UI/UX
- Familiaridad con sistemas de control de versiones, como Git
Requisitos de
- Licenciatura en Ciencias de la Computación o un campo relacionado
- Experiencia comprobada como desarrollador de iOS
- Portafolio sólido de aplicaciones iOS anteriores
- Conocimientos profundos de Swift y Objective-C
- Familiaridad con los principios de diseño y pautas de interfaz de Apple
Rasgos Personales
- Fuertes habilidades para resolver problemas
- Atención al detalle
- Excelentes habilidades de comunicación
- Capacidad para trabajar colaborativamente en un entorno de equipo
- Adaptabilidad y entusiasmo por aprender